		<official-title display="yes">To allow for the harvest of gull eggs by the Huna Tlingit people within Glacier Bay National Park
			 in the State of Alaska.<pagebreak></pagebreak></official-title>

		<section id="H0E6CAE57BCDC480C9875666A81948654" section-type="section-one"><enum>1.</enum><header>Short title</header><text display-inline="no-display-inline">This Act may be cited as the <quote><short-title>Huna Tlingit Traditional Gull Egg Use Act </short-title></quote>.</text>
		</section><section id="H945F1C4DB3F8424EA07F4585CF5CBBC1"><enum>2.</enum><header>Limited authorization for collection of gull eggs</header>
			<subsection id="HCADD9FCFB3E2429B914433B3AC77A8C3"><enum>(a)</enum><header>In general</header><text>The Secretary of the Interior (referred to in this Act as the <term>Secretary</term>) may allow the collection by members of the Hoonah Indian Association of the eggs of
			 glaucous-winged gulls (Laurus glaucescens) within Glacier Bay National
			 Park (referred to in this Act as the <term>Park</term>) not more frequently than twice each calendar year at up to 5 locations within the Park, subject
			 to any terms and conditions that the Secretary determines to be necessary.</text>
			</subsection><subsection id="HB7B9C043BCA54E8F8862BECA37CD8D9F"><enum>(b)</enum><header>Applicable law</header><text>For the purposes of sections 203 and 816 of the Alaska National Interest Lands Conservation Act (16
			 U.S.C. 410hh–2, 3126), the collection of eggs of glaucous-winged gulls
			 within the Park in accordance with subsection (a) shall be considered to
			 be a use specifically permitted by that Act.</text>
			</subsection><subsection id="H55DA539DC5F141499E41E2EC8BDEB935"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Harvest plan</header><text>The Secretary shall establish schedules, locations, and any additional terms and conditions that
			 the Secretary determines to be necessary for the harvesting of eggs of
			 glaucous-winged gulls in the Park, based on an annual harvest plan to be
			 prepared by the Secretary and the Hoonah Indian Association.</text>
